It's not "illegal" if there is a code section (criminal law) for it, and in Georgia, there is.
There is a criminal code section in Georgia for "Conceling property subject to security interest" that has been enforced with success. Doesn't matter if it's a "small town" or a big city, this is state law.
You can't keep property that has a security interest in it, as it is not fully yours to keep.

Child support arrears live on until they are paid. The custodial parent should pursue any arrears in court, obtain a court order that establishes the amount of the arrears and request any help possible from the state child support enforcement agency.
